We are looking to recruit an effective, resilient and highly motivated Practice Supervisor to join the East Early Help team to lead, supervise and manage a diverse and dynamic team of Early Help Children & Family Workers in the Scarborough area.
About the service
North Yorkshire Children and Families Service has developed a highly effective Practice Model, and you will lead your team to continuously improve their practice in Signs of Safety, Systemic approaches and Family Finding/Seeing; you will be passionate about your own development, and you will participate in service-wide practice development activities as both a learner and a facilitator.
About the role
Working closely with Practice Supervisors in the Locality you will collaborate with colleagues across Children and Families Service to ensure that all teams are fully supported.
Building strong, mutually beneficial relationships with practitioners and managers across the service, you will be committed to strong partnerships with schools, police, health and community organisations.
You will have proven leadership and management skills, strong knowledge and experience of working with families using systemic and strengths‑based relationship practice strategies, as well as the necessary skills and ability to effectively manage and develop performance outcomes to a high standard.
It is an exciting time in Children and Young Peoples Services in North Yorkshire as we plan our approach in respect of the Families First Partnership Programme and how we will be responding to the social care reforms. Work is underway to plan our approach and implementations for 2027. As a result of this, some realignment may happen with job roles in the future; we want to be transparent about this in respect of this role.
